Why Eco-Friendly Lawn Mowers Are a Hot Topic Right Now
As climate change becomes an increasingly pressing issue, people are starting to make conscious choices about their daily habits. Lawn care is one area where small adjustments can lead to significant impacts. Traditional gas-powered lawn mowers contribute to air pollution, noise pollution, and greenhouse gas emissions. The rise of eco-friendly alternatives is not only a response to these concerns but also an opportunity for homeowners to save money on fuel and maintenance.
